Controversy Surrounding the Cancellation of Michael Baisden’s Radio Show

Over the past couple of years, the broadcast industry has seen some significant changes, including the cancellation of popular radio shows. One such instance is the controversial cancellation of Michael Baisden’s show in Detroit, which sparked a heated debate among listeners. Some celebrated the decision, while others felt it was unjust and a blow to informative and inclusive broadcasting.
